What P1296 means on specific makes
VW / Audi CAUTION
VW/Audi P1-code related to the cooling system not reaching/holding correct temperature — frequently a stuck-open thermostat or coolant-temp sensor on VAG engines.
- Stuck-open thermostat ($30-120)
- Coolant temperature sensor (G62, the green 4-pin) ($20-60)
- Low coolant / air pocket
- Wiring to the temp sensor
Check first: Verify warm-up temp with live data vs. gauge. The G62 coolant sensor and thermostat are cheap, common VAG fixes (often with P0128).
